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1, the present invention provides a technical solution: a transformer terminal stamping device comprises a bottom plate 1 and a protection box 2, wherein the top of the inner wall of the protection box 2 is fixedly connected with an air cylinder 3, the air cylinder 3 is controlled by an external switch, the top of the bottom plate 1 is fixedly connected with a collection box 4, the top of the collection box 4 is fixedly connected with a platform 5, slide bars 6 are fixedly connected around the top of the platform 5, the surface of each slide bar 6 is connected with a sliding plate 7 in a sliding manner, the output end of the air cylinder 3 penetrates through the protection box 2 and extends to the bottom of the protection box 2, one end, extending to the bottom of the protection box 2, of the output end of the air cylinder 3 is fixedly connected with a connecting plate 8, the bottom of the connecting plate 8 is fixedly connected with a stamping head 9, fixing rods 10 are fixedly connected around the top of the platform 5, the fixing rods 10 are arranged, under spring 11's elasticity, the transformer terminal can the upward movement, conveniently gets the material, and slide 7 is run through and extend to the top of slide 7 on the top of dead lever 10, and slide 6's surface just is located fixedly connected with spring 11 between slide 7 and the relative one side of platform 5.
Referring to fig. 1-2, the two sides of the bottom of the connecting plate 8 are fixedly connected with vertical plates 12, the top end of the sliding rod 6 is fixedly connected with a stop block 13, the top of the sliding plate 7 is provided with a through groove 14, and the top of the platform 5 is provided with a blanking port 15.
Referring to fig. 3-4, the bottom of the inner wall of the collection box 4 is fixedly connected with a partition 16, the tops of the two sides of the partition 16 are fixedly connected with inclined plates 17, an arc plate 18 is fixedly connected between the tops of the two inclined plates 17, the fragments generated by stamping slide to the bottom of the collection box 4 under the action of the arc plate 18, the arc plate 18 can shield the raised dust to a certain extent, the partition 16 divides the fragments into two parts, the two parts are convenient to clean from the two sides, the two sides of the collection box 4 are provided with material taking ports 19, and the positions of the collection box 4 corresponding to the material taking ports 19 are hinged with box doors 20 through hinges.
Referring to fig. 1, a top plate 21 is fixedly connected to the top of the protection box 2, support rods 22 are fixedly connected to both sides of the bottom of the top plate 21, and bottom ends of the support rods 22 are fixedly connected to the top of the bottom plate 1.

During the use, overlap transformer terminal on dead lever 10, then start cylinder 3 through external switch, cylinder 3 drives connecting plate 8 downstream, riser 12 contacts with the top of slide 7, and push down slide 7, spring 11 receives the extrusion, meanwhile, punching press head 9 punches to transformer terminal's top, trompil is carried out to transformer terminal's top, the piece of trompil will fall into the inside of collecting box 4 from logical groove 14 and blanking mouth 15, and from the top of arc 18 cunning to the bottom of collecting box 4, after the punching press is accomplished, cylinder 3 drives punching press head 9 and rises, spring 11 resumes elasticity, promote slide 7 upwards slip on slide bar 6, upwards promote transformer terminal, just can take off transformer terminal from dead lever 10, open the chamber door 20 of collecting box 4 both sides, just can clear up the piece of inside.
